八进制到十进制的转换之旅:以144为例(八进制144转十进制)
理解八进制和十进制
在探讨八进制数144转换为十进制之前,我们首先需要理解什么是八进制以及它与十进制的基本区别。八进制是一种基数为8的计数系统,使用数字0到7。而我们日常生活中最常用的是十进制,也就是基数为10的系统,由0到9的数字组成。两种计数系统的转换基于它们基数的不同,进行相应的数学运算。
转换原理解析
将八进制数转换为十进制数的过程遵循一个基本原则:将每一位的值乘以其位置权重(即8的相应次幂),然后将结果相加。对于八进制数144,最右边的4代表的是8^0位,中间的4代表8^1位,而最左边的1则代表8^2位。通过这个原理,我们可以开始计算每个数字对应的十进制值。
计算步骤详解
现在我们来具体看看如何计算八进制144转换为十进制。首先是最右边的数字4,它乘以8的0次方,得到4 * 8^0 = 4。接着是中间的4,它乘以8的1次方,得到4 * 8^1 = 32。最后是最左边的1,它乘以8的2次方,得到1 * 8^2 = 64。将这三个结果加起来:4 + 32 + 64 = 100。因此,八进制数144转换成十进制后等于100。
实际应用展示
为了加深理解,我们可以通过一些实际应用来看看这种转换在日常生活中的作用。例如,在计算机科学中,八进制经常用于简化二进制表示,因为二进制转八进制比直接转十进制要容易。当程序员需要快速识别某些二进制模式时,他们可能会先将二进制数转换为八进制,然后再转换为十进制,从而更高效地处理数据。
总结
通过对八进制数144转换为十进制的过程分析,我们不仅学会了具体的转换方法,还了解了这一过程背后的数学原理及其在实际生活中的应用价值。这种转换不仅仅是学术练习,它在技术领域尤其是计算机科学中有其独到之处,能够帮助我们更好地理解和处理数据。